When automating the Cisco Secure Email (ESA) configuration via the API, which file format is required to import a new set of content filters?

Correct answer & explanation

XML

Cisco Secure Email uses XML for configuration exports and imports via the API.

  • CSV

    Why it's wrong here

    CSV is used for bulk user imports, not system content filters.

  • YAML

    Why it's wrong here

    YAML is not used for AsyncOS configuration files.

  • JSON

    Why it's wrong here

    While the API uses JSON for requests, the configuration objects themselves are structured in XML.

  • XML

    Why this is correct

    AsyncOS configuration exports and imports are formatted in XML.
